Sophia Tung has spent the previous yr turning a fictional Nintendo car right into a working electrical trip. The engineer and YouTuber recreated the Tune Thumper from Mario Kart World as a full-size, street-ready machine, full with working audio system, lights, controls, and a Nintendo Swap 2 dock.
The project started after she grew to become fascinated with the sport and wished to see whether or not its orange boombox-style bike may really work in the true world.
Tung began by finding out screenshots from Mario Kart World and utilizing photogrammetry to construct a 3D reference. Her first try to scale the sport mannequin to 1:1 shortly uncovered an issue. The ensuing car was too lengthy and too tall for a rider to sit down comfortably or management it safely.
She finally mounted the physique onto an previous FTO body. The platform gave her a sensible basis for the weird construct. Tung additionally flipped the entrance fork, decreasing the wheelbase from 33 inches to 30 inches. That change made the machine simpler to deal with whereas permitting her to retain a lot of the exaggerated look seen within the sport.
